LiveInternetMail.ru
Форум русской поддержки Joomla!® CMS
27.05.2012, 07:16:48 *
Добро пожаловать, Гость. Пожалуйста, войдите или зарегистрируйтесь.
Вам не пришло письмо с кодом активации?

Войти
   
   Начало   Поиск Joomla 1.7 FAQ Joomla 1.5 FAQ Joomla 1.0 FAQ Правила форума Новости Joomla Войти Регистрация Помощь  
Страниц: [1]   Вниз
  Добавить закладку  |  Печать  
Автор Тема: как убрать регистрацию kunena 1.6.2  (Прочитано 1308 раз)
0 Пользователей и 1 Гость смотрят эту тему.
reasons
Давно я тут
****

Репутация: +3/-0
Online Online

Сообщений: 202



« : 23.04.2011, 16:48:45 »

подскажите как на это версии убрать регистрацию
Записан
Efanych
Группа развития
*****

Репутация: +344/-3
Offline Offline

Пол: Мужской
Сообщений: 3339



« Ответ #1 : 23.04.2011, 17:29:00 »

Что значит убрать регистрацию? Чтоб нельзя было регистрироваться? Или чтоб незарегистрированый пользователь мог сообщения писать?
Записан
reasons
Давно я тут
****

Репутация: +3/-0
Online Online

Сообщений: 202



« Ответ #2 : 23.04.2011, 19:59:29 »

чтобы не было блока регистрации во внешнем виде форума
Записан
Efanych
Группа развития
*****

Репутация: +344/-3
Offline Offline

Пол: Мужской
Сообщений: 3339



« Ответ #3 : 23.04.2011, 20:18:37 »

У меня уже убрана. Так что что именно убирать, не подскажу, но там интуитивно понятно. Править нужно щас скажу какой файлик
Записан
reasons
Давно я тут
****

Репутация: +3/-0
Online Online

Сообщений: 202



« Ответ #4 : 23.04.2011, 20:25:05 »

не могу сообразить что тут убирать

<?php
/**
 * @version $Id: view.php 3864 2010-11-05 16:23:40Z fxstein $
 * Kunena Component
 * @package Kunena
 *
 * @Copyright (C) 2008 - 2010 Kunena Team All rights reserved
 * @license http://www.gnu.org/copyleft/gpl.html GNU/GPL
 * @link http://www.kunena.org
 **/

// Dont allow direct linking
defined( '_JEXEC' ) or die();

$document = JFactory::getDocument ();
$document->addScriptDeclaration('// <![CDATA[
var kunena_anonymous_name = "'.JText::_('COM_KUNENA_USERNAME_ANONYMOUS').'";
// ]]>');
?>
<div><?php $this->displayPathway(); ?></div>

<?php if ($this->headerdesc) : ?>
   <div id="kforum-head" class="<?php echo isset ( $this->catinfo->class_sfx )? ' kforum-headerdesc' . $this->escape($this->catinfo->class_sfx) : '' ?>">
      <?php echo $this->headerdesc ?>
   </div>
<?php endif ?>

<?php
   $this->displayPoll();
   CKunenaTools::showModulePosition( 'kunena_poll' );
   $this->displayThreadActions(0);
?>

<div class="kblock">
   <div class="kheader">
      <h2><span><?php echo JText::_('COM_KUNENA_TOPIC')?> <?php echo $this->escape($this->kunena_topic_title)?></span></h2>
      <?php if ($this->favorited) : ?><div class="kfavorite"></div><?php endif ?>
   </div>
   <div class="kcontainer">
      <div class="kbody">
         <?php foreach ( $this->messages as $message ) $this->displayMessage($message)?>
      </div>
   </div>
</div>
<?php $this->displayThreadActions(1); ?>

<div class = "kforum-pathway-bottom">
   <?php echo $this->kunena_pathway1; ?>
</div>
<!-- B: List Actions Bottom -->
<div class="kcontainer klist-bottom">
   <div class="kbody">
      <div class="kmoderatorslist-jump fltrt">
            <?php $this->displayForumJump (); ?>
      </div>
      <?php if (!empty ( $this->modslist ) ) : ?>
      <div class="klist-moderators">
            <?php
            echo '' . JText::_('COM_KUNENA_GEN_MODERATORS'). ": ";
            $modlinks = array();
            foreach ( $this->modslist as $mod ) {
               $modlinks[] = CKunenaLink::GetProfileLink ( intval($mod->userid) );
            }
            echo implode(', ', $modlinks);
            ?>
      </div>
      <?php endif; ?>
   </div>
</div>
<!-- F: List Actions Bottom -->
Записан
Efanych
Группа развития
*****

Репутация: +344/-3
Offline Offline

Пол: Мужской
Сообщений: 3339



« Ответ #5 : 23.04.2011, 21:06:56 »

Я сначала написал, потом глянул в файлик и понял, что ошибся и изменил сообщение. Найти не могу. Найду скажу. Гляньте ещё в админку в настройки kunena/ Интеграция.
Записан
Efanych
Группа развития
*****

Репутация: +344/-3
Offline Offline

Пол: Мужской
Сообщений: 3339



« Ответ #6 : 23.04.2011, 21:32:43 »

А файлик, где из кода можна вырезать - components/com_kunena/kunena.php
P.S. Для размещения кода есть специальная кнопочка, ато облом такую простыню прокручивать.
Записан
Mihanja80
Практически профи
*******

Репутация: +140/-3
Offline Offline

Пол: Мужской
Сообщений: 2337


Всю жизнь учусь...


« Ответ #7 : 23.04.2011, 22:00:22 »

кунена - админка - интеграция:
Цитировать
Вы можете настроить Kunena использовать ссылки входа и регистрации из других расширений. Установите Никакой, если хотите отключить окно ввода логина и пароля.
Записан
zeur84
Захожу иногда
**

Репутация: +0/-0
Offline Offline

Сообщений: 10



« Ответ #8 : 31.05.2011, 21:56:49 »

Подскажите, как убрать ссылки или заменить на русский register и login в верхней панели форума? Вышеперечисленные методы не помогли.
Я думаю, это авторская примочка, т.к. сам автор написал следующее:
"If you need to change the text of "login" and "register" you can go to kprosilver/loginbox/login.php and search for the text there."
скрин
Вот код login.php:
Код:
// Dont allow direct linking
defined ( '_JEXEC' ) or die ();
require_once (KUNENA_PATH_LIB . DS . 'kunena.login.php');
$this->user = JFactory::getUser();
$this->config = KunenaFactory::getConfig ();
$type = CKunenaLogin::getType ();
$return = CKunenaLogin::getReturnURL ( $type );
$avatar = CKunenaLogin::getMyAvatar();
$login = CKunenaLogin::getloginFields();
?>


<?php if ($this->params->get('loginboxShow')!= '0') : ?>
<div style="display:none;" class="kblock kpbox">
  <div class="kcontainer" id="kprofilebox">
    <div class="kbody">
      <table class="kprofilebox">
        <tbody>
          <tr class="krow1">
            <td valign="top" class="kprofileboxcnt"><div class="k_guest">
/*<?php echo JText::_('COM_KUNENA_PROFILEBOX_WELCOME'); ?>, <b><?php echo JText::_('COM_KUNENA_PROFILEBOX_GUEST'); ?></b></div>
             <?php if ($login) : ?>*/
              <form action="<?php echo KUNENA_LIVEURLREL ?>" method="post" name="Логин" id="login">
                <div class="input"> <span> <?php echo JText::_('COM_KUNENA_A_USERNAME'); ?>
                  <input type="text" name="<?php echo $login['field_username']; ?>" class="inputbox ks" alt="Имя пользователя" size="20" />
                  </span> <span> <?php echo JText::_('COM_KUNENA_PASS'); ?>
                    <input type="password" name="<?php echo $login['field_password']; ?>" class="inputbox ks" size="20" alt="Пароль" />
                    </span> <span>
                      <?php if(JPluginHelper::isEnabled('system', 'remember')) : ?>
                      <?php echo JText::_('COM_KUNENA_LOGIN_REMEMBER_ME');  ?>
                      <input type="checkbox" name="remember" alt="" value="yes" />
                      <?php endif; ?>
                     <input type="submit" name="submit" class="kbutton" value="<?php echo JText::_('COM_KUNENA_PROFILEBOX_LOGIN'); ?>" />
                      <input type="hidden" name="option" value="<?php echo $login['option']; ?>" />
                      <?php if (!empty($login['view'])) : ?>
                      <input type="hidden" name="view" value="<?php echo $login['view']; ?>" />
                      <?php endif; ?>
                      <input type="hidden" name="task" value="<?php echo $login['task']; ?>" />
                      <input type="hidden" name="<?php echo $login['field_return']; ?>" value="<?php echo $return; ?>" />
                      <?php echo JHTML::_ ( 'form.token' ); ?></span></div>
                <div class="klink-block"> <span class="kprofilebox-pass"> <?php echo CKunenaLogin::getLostPasswordLink (); ?></span> <span class="kprofilebox-user"> <?php echo CKunenaLogin::getLostUserLink ();?></span>
                  <?php
$registration = CKunenaLogin::getRegisterLink ();
if ($registration) : ?>
                  <span class="kprofilebox-register"> <?php echo $registration ?></span>
                  <?php endif; ?>
                </div>
              </form>
              <?php endif; ?></td>
            <?php if (JDocumentHTML::countModules ( 'kunena_profilebox' )) : ?>
            <td class = "kprofilebox-right"><div class="kprofilebox-modul">
              <?php CKunenaTools::showModulePosition( 'kunena_profilebox' ); ?>
            </div></td>
            <?php endif; ?>
          </tr>
        </tbody>
      </table>
    </div>
  </div>
</div>
<?php endif; ?>
Что здесь надо менять? Или удалять? Sad
Записан
Mihanja80
Практически профи
*******

Репутация: +140/-3
Offline Offline

Пол: Мужской
Сообщений: 2337


Всю жизнь учусь...


« Ответ #9 : 31.05.2011, 22:03:11 »

COM_KUNENA_A_USERNAME
COM_KUNENA_PROFILEBOX_LOGIN

Пишите что душе угодно..
Записан
zeur84
Захожу иногда
**

Репутация: +0/-0
Offline Offline

Сообщений: 10



« Ответ #10 : 31.05.2011, 22:16:41 »

А поподробнее? Я просто начинающий чайник... Еще пока не втыкаюсь в php, а случай требует...
Записан
Mihanja80
Практически профи
*******

Репутация: +140/-3
Offline Offline

Пол: Мужской
Сообщений: 2337


Всю жизнь учусь...


« Ответ #11 : 31.05.2011, 22:27:18 »

COM_KUNENA_A_USERNAME
COM_KUNENA_PROFILEBOX_LOGIN

Пишите что душе угодно..
Ну попробуйте заменить этот текст на
Код:
Вася
и
Код:
Коля
.
Затем сохраните в кодировке UTF-8 (без BOM)
 
Обновите страницу и смотрите, сменилось ли
Цитировать
register и login
на
Цитировать
Вася и Коля
Записан
zeur84
Захожу иногда
**

Репутация: +0/-0
Offline Offline

Сообщений: 10



« Ответ #12 : 01.06.2011, 18:57:01 »

Не помогло... Все так же. Помогите, пожалуйста !
« Последнее редактирование: 01.06.2011, 19:49:52 от zeur84 » Записан
Mihanja80
Практически профи
*******

Репутация: +140/-3
Offline Offline

Пол: Мужской
Сообщений: 2337


Всю жизнь учусь...


« Ответ #13 : 01.06.2011, 20:38:19 »

Не помогло... Все так же. Помогите, пожалуйста !
Скачать все файлы сайта на комп. Тоталкоммандер, поиск текста в файлах. Все найденные файлы на панель... И так далее.

Найти можно, лень просто...
Записан
Страниц: [1]   Вверх
  Добавить закладку  |  Печать  
 
Перейти в:  

Рейтинг@Mail.ru Rambler Top100 Powered by SMF 1.1.16 | SMF © 2006, Simple Machines

Joomlaforum.ru is not affiliated with or endorsed by the Joomla! Project or Open Source Matters.
The Joomla! name and logo is used under a limited license granted by Open Source Matters
the trademark holder in the United States and other countries.

LiveInternet